- 1Histograms3 marks
A histogram has two bars: one 10 units wide with frequency density 0.4, one 25 units wide with density 1.4. How many values in total?
- 2Surds3 marks
Simplify sqrt(32) + sqrt(8), giving your answer in the form a sqrt(b).
- 3Inverse and Composite Functions3 marks
f(x) = 3x + 6. Work out the inverse function f^-1(x).
- 4Direct and Inverse Proportion Depth3 marks
y is directly proportional to x^2. When x = 6, y = 252. Work out the positive value of x when y = 28.
- 53d Pythagoras and Trigonometry3 marks
A cuboid measures 8 cm by 7 cm by 11 cm tall. Work out the angle between its longest internal diagonal and the base, to 1 decimal place.
